quote:
Yeah thats not normal on these feeder band tornadoes, is it?
Normal is kind of a tricky word with storms. It really depends on the mesoscale setup any particular rotation develops within. There's plenty of shear right now to keep them spinning if they can get going. Some of these storms over AL are also fairly isolated in nature. That's going to be an issue through the evening and into the early morning hours as the remnants of Ida clear the area.

quote:
what needs to happen is all of south louisiana needs a 30-40 year break. we got that between audrey and betsy to katrina and rita.
One thing that always amazes me in the aftermath of major hurricanes is that you can clearly see the new and old construction in heavily damaged areas. As more hurricanes bring more damage, the new construction built under more strict building codes becomes more prevalent. There's good and bad in that, like you mentioned, but it at least ensures what is rebuilt stands a better chance of surviving the next one.
